    MANGO Opens New Flagship Store In Madrid

    Fast-fashion retailer Mango has opened a new megastore in Madrid, located in one of the Spanish capital’s most prestigious shopping precincts.

    The 1711sqm store on Preciados Street is twice the size of the store it replaces, stocking mens and womens lines across three floors.

    Featuring an industrial style with exposed beams, the store combines a spectacular exposed wall painted in white with velvet, marble, wood and stone elements, according to Mango.

    On its upper floors, the store has internal patios and landscaped skylights, which give it plenty of natural light.

    Mango invested euro 3.5 million (US$4.3 million) refurbishing and fitting out the building, incorporating the interior style being rolled out across the company’s stores internationally.

    It features digital changing rooms, e-tickets, a PayGo payment facility, WiFi for shoppers and a click-and-collect counter.

    The Preciados Street store is Mango’s 31st in Madrid and its 381st in Spain.

    Atletico Madrid plans 200 China stores

    La Liga football league champions Atletico Madrid are set to cash in on growing Chinese fascination of European football by opening a retail store network in China.

    Atletico Madrid will open 200 retail outlets in China, according to Chinese news agency Xinhua.

    Such a network would be considerably larger than other football teams’ retail presence in China. Manchester United, Chelsea, Real, FC Barcelona and Arsenal all have a presence, on differing scales.

    The stores will be opened in Wanda Malls, owned by Chinese businessman Wang Jianlin, who took a 20 per cent stake in the Spanish club earlier this year.

    The club sees the stores as an important tool to broaden its brand awareness in Asia.

    Atletico already has a deal with Chinese football club Shanghai Shenhua and trains a number of Chinese youngsters as part of ‘Project Wanda’ to help develop young footballers.

    Atletico is expected to tour China between seasons.
